A Central GST Superintendent was caught on camera allegedly accepting an Rs 8 lakh bribe during a trap operation conducted by the Bengaluru City Lokayukta.The accused has been identified as Mohit Pratap Singh, Superintendent, Central GST, South Division-4, South Commissionerate.
